What does a typical day look like for someone in an entry level distillery position?

A typical day in an entry level distillery position involves assisting with the production process, such as measuring ingredients, monitoring fermentation, cleaning equipment, and filling bottles. You may work closely with other production team members to ensure product consistency and quality, following strict cleanliness and safety standards. Expect to spend much of your time on your feet and occasionally lift or move heavy materials. This role provides hands-on learning experiences and an excellent introduction to various aspects of the distillation process, making it a great starting point for career growth in the industry.

What is an Entry Level Distillery job?

An entry-level distillery job involves assisting in the production of spirits, such as whiskey, vodka, or gin. Responsibilities may include operating equipment, monitoring fermentation, cleaning facilities, bottling, and packaging. No prior experience is usually required, but attention to detail and the ability to follow safety and quality standards are essential. This role provides hands-on experience and an opportunity to learn the distillation process from the ground up.

What is the career path in a distillery?

In an entry-level distillery role, employees typically start as production assistants or laborers, gaining hands-on experience with equipment and processes. Advancement can lead to positions such as distiller, supervisor, or quality control specialist, often requiring additional skills, certifications, or experience in fermentation, distillation, and safety protocols.

Is a degree needed for distillery jobs?

Entry level distillery jobs typically do not require a college degree, but relevant knowledge of fermentation, distillation processes, and safety protocols is important. Employers often value hands-on experience, certifications, or technical training over formal education for these roles.
